About Joyce Janiene Stevens at a glance

Joyce Janiene Stevens is a probate, real estate, and government attorney based in Morehead, Kentucky. They have 33+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 1993. Admitted to practice in Kentucky U.S. District Court, Eastern District of Kentucky (1993). Educated at Salmon P. Chase College of Law (J.D., 1993) and Morehead State University (A.B., 1989). Recognitions include BV Distinguished. Serands clients in Morehead, KY and the surrounding metropolitan area.

Why local counsel matters in Kentucky

Practicing law in Kentucky. Legal matters in Kentucky are governed by state-specific rules of civil and criminal procedure, statutes of limitations, and substantive law. Cases originating in Morehead are typically filed in the local municipal court or the appropriate Kentucky state district court, depending on subject matter and amount in controversy. An attorney licensed in Kentucky brings working knowledge of local procedural deadlines, judicial practices in this andnue, and the substantive law that applies to cases brought here. Out-of-state attorneys generally cannot represent clients in Kentucky courts without local counsel or pro hac vice admission.
